tgsjo is a script for jQt patterned after
the graphical aspects of the Logo programming
language. Turtles exist in a 3d environment
projected onto a 2d canvas.

tgsjo is available at https://github.com/zerowords/tgsjo .
However that link is not needed because the following
command in jconsole or jqt puts the tgsjo scripts
directly into your addons directory.

install'github:zerowords/tgsjo'

After that install, a Lab *tgsjo.ijt* can be run with
the following 2 commands in jqt.

load'labs/labs'
lab_jlab_ jpath'~addons/zerowords/tgsjo/tgsjo.ijt'
